Different Types Of Throws In Pokémon GO: The Impact On Catch Success

Throwing techniques in Pokémon GO play a crucial role in determining the catch success rate. There are three main types of throws: regular throws, nice throws, and curveball throws. While regular throws involve a simple straight throw towards the Pokémon, nice throws require players to hit a smaller circle that appears on the Pokémon during the encounter. Curveball throws, on the other hand, involve spinning the Poké Ball in a circular motion before throwing it.

Maximizing Catch Success: Tips And Tricks For Executing The Perfect Curveball Throw

Executing the perfect curveball throw in Pokémon GO can greatly enhance your catch success rate. While there is no guarantee of catching every Pokémon with a curveball, implementing the following tips and tricks can significantly increase your chances.

1. Master the technique: Practice the curveball technique to ensure a consistent throw. Start by spinning the Poké Ball in a circular motion before releasing it. Experiment with different spinning speeds and directions to determine what works best for you.

2. Time your throw: Wait for the Pokémon to attack or move to increase your chances of hitting it with a curveball. Timing your throw effectively increases accuracy and catch rate.

3. Aim for the target circle: Pay attention to the shrinking circle that appears around the Pokémon. Try to release the curveball when the circle is at its smallest size for maximum catch success.

4. Use berries: Utilize Razz Berries or Golden Razz Berries to increase the likelihood of capturing Pokémon. Feeding these berries to wild Pokémon makes them more cooperative and easier to catch, even with a curveball.

5. Adapt to different Pokémon behaviors: Some Pokémon have different movement patterns and attack speeds. Adjust your technique accordingly to account for their behavior and increase your chances of a successful catch.

2. What is the proper way to throw a curveball in Pokémon GO?

To throw a curveball in Pokémon GO, first, hold down on the pokeball until it starts to sparkle. Next, you need to spin the ball in a circular motion on the screen until it sparkles more intensely. Finally, swipe your finger in a curved trajectory towards the Pokémon to release the ball. Practice and timing are crucial to achieve consistent curveball throws.
